R.J. Reynolds lost against West Forsyth back in September, and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Tuesday. The R.J. Reynolds Demons came up short against the West Forsyth Titans, falling 3-0. The Demons have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
The match finished with set scores of 25-12, 25-12, 25-13.
Despite the defeat, R.J. Reynolds saw an underclassman step up: Na'Leah Hairston had six digs and two aces.
Anna Hege had a dynamite game for West Forsyth, getting six aces and 20 assists. Hege is on a roll when it comes to assists, as she's now posted 14 or more in the last four games she's played dating back to last season. The team also got some help courtesy of Brooke Cosby, who had five digs and four aces.
R.J. Reynolds' loss dropped their record down to 6-13. As for West Forsyth, they pushed their record up to 23-7 with the victory, which was their fourth straight on the road.
R.J. Reynolds has already played their next matchup, a 3-0 defeat against Reagan on the 10th. As for West Forsyth,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 3-1 win against East Forsyth on the 10th.
